By failing to take action against global warming, the federal government has violated its legal obligation to protect the atmosphere as a resource that belongs to everyone, according to a lawsuit filed in federal court last week.

Farmers and scientists in the inland Northwest are launching a $20 million study on how climate change will impact agricultural practices.
